About this School Project (*Kindergarten Winter Landscape)
This winter wonderland showcases two artistic techniques used to show depth and space in a picture. As objects get farther away from the viewer, they get smaller and lighter in color. The trees in this project help convey a sense of space. The kindergarten artists used oil pastels and glitter to decorate the trees.

To paint their ground, they first used blue paint on the bottom half of their papers. This area is called the foreground. The middle ground was painted by mixing white and blue together to make a lighter tint of blue.

They finished their papers off by painting falling snow on their papers.
